  • The world we knew is gone. The world of commerce andfrivolous necessity has been replaced by a world of survival and responsibility.An epidemic of apocalyptic proportions has swept the globe, causing the dead torise and feed on the living. In a matter of months society has crumbled: nogovernment, no grocery stores, no mail delivery, no cable TV. In a world ruledby the dead, the survivors are forced to finally start living.
  • The series that created the zombie movement reaches its most pivotal,series-altering arc yet! They thought they were safe in the prison. They werewrong. A force far more deadly than the walking dead is at their door and whenthe dust settles, their rank will be reduced by more than half. No one is safe!
